Abstract

This study aims to determine the effect of work ethic, work environment and work load on employee job satisfaction at UPTD Puskesmas Bangkinang Kota. Work ethic is a work spirit that is owned by someone to be able to work more in order to obtain value for their lives. The work environment is all the facilities and infrastructure that are around a person who can influence the implementation of their work. Workload is a group or a number of activities that must be completed by an organizational unit or position holder within a certain period of time and job satisfaction is a pleasant or unpleasant situation in which someone views their work. The analysis in this study uses multiple analysis with 64 respondents. Sampling uses the census method, while the hypothesis testing in this study uses the f test and t test. Based on the results of the study it can be concluded that simultaneously and partially, work ethic, environment and workload significantly influence job satisfaction.
